Description
About Us Charleston Oncology, P.A. is a physician-owned practice dedicated to delivering compassionate, cutting-edge cancer care across the Lowcountry. Our team of 13 board-certified hematologist-oncologists and 25 advanced practice providers brings more than 100+ years of combined expertise, practicing in 6 state-of-the-art locations.
We are proud to be an independent private practice, giving our physicians autonomy, flexibility, and a strong voice in decision-making. At the same time, we enjoy the stability and resources of a strategic partnership with Roper St. Francis Healthcare. This collaboration allows us to maintain the freedom of private practice while benefiting from robust institutional support — including shared infrastructure, overhead relief, and access to system-wide resources — that strengthens our ability to grow and focus on exceptional patient care.

Practice Details:
- Call Coverage: Shared 1 in 6 call, with plans to dilute further as new physicians join and market demand grows.
- Patient Load: New physicians will build toward their ideal panel with the ability to add advanced practice provider (APP) support as panel expands.
- Work Week: A balanced schedule that includes an administrative day each week, supporting clinical efficiency and physician wellness.
- Disease-Specific Focus: Join us as we thoughtfully build a subspecialized program, with opportunities to develop expertise in specific disease areas.
Position Summary & Responsibilities:
- Provide expert care in medical oncology and hematology across a full spectrum of diagnoses.
- Lead patients through diagnosis, staging, and personalized treatment plans with compassion and clarity.
- Participate in clinical research and innovative treatment programs.
- Collaborate with an experienced, multidisciplinary team dedicated to excellence in cancer care.
Qualifications:
- MD/DO with board eligibility/certification in Hematology/Oncology.
- Completion of fellowship in hematology/medical oncology from an accredited program.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with a commitment to patient-centered care.
- Experience is welcome, but new fellowship graduates are strongly encouraged to apply.
Compensation & Benefits
- Highly competitive salary with aggressive financial package.
- Full benefits, including health, dental, vision, disability insurance, relocation asisstance, robust retirement plan, malpractice coverage, allowances for Boards, licenses, and CME.
- Partnership track opportunity in a thriving, physician-led practice.
